Specifically, I ran into this approach more than 10 years ago in a different company where I worked as a System Administrator. Back then, this term did not exist yet, but people, including myself, already applied not yet formalized rules and principles that became known as DevOps: In fact, all this was a logical extension of the practices listed in the Agile manifesto and started from the moment when the developer stopped writing code for the localhost.

The main purpose of DevOps’ existence is to fill the hole in the cycle of continuous integration, delivery, and operation of the product.

It is important to be aware of the business’ tolerance to downtime and loss of data for a certain period, etc.

In addition to this, DevOps should work with the Security Department to automate processes and quickly apply new security policies for services.
